### sec.57 Restriction on certain evidence and inquiries
In a proceeding in relation to the application, the court must not take into account evidence by any person that the person was not permitted to vote during voting hours in relation to a polling place, unless the court is satisfied that, so far as the person was permitted to do so, the person did everything required by this Act to enable the person to vote.
In a proceeding in relation to the application, the court—
may inquire whether persons voting were enrolled on the electoral roll for the electoral district concerned and whether ballot papers were correctly treated as formal or informal during the counting of votes; but
must not inquire whether the electoral roll, or any copy used at the referendum, was in accordance with this Act.
s 57 amd 2001 No. 25 s 15 sch 2
